So, in my continuing battle against overgrading sellers, I have received lots and lots and lots and lots.....and lots.....and lots and lots of overgraded books.

Here's one lot that was overgraded. Books were described as VF to NM with "the majority being NM".

Unfortunately, seller doesn't understand that books with detached staples, bug chew holes, tears, folds, creases, residue on the covers, stains, tanning, etc, aren't allowed in "VF to NM." Half the books were in less than VF to NM condition, including the most key book, Spidey #431 (detached top staple and residue on cover.)

The SELLER has the item IN HAND, and the SELLER is responsible for pointing this stuff out. Nobody but the blind could have missed a lot of this damage.

Sometimes I think that maybe I'm being unreasonable...then I get lots like this....and I realize, I'm really being very fair, especially under the circumstances.

Look at #391. It's a wreck. Large tears, multiple creases. #388's got that big splotch stain on it, who knows what it is...#356 has been bug eaten with holes...#431 and 432 detached staples. Several of the books badly tanned (for 90's books) because they'd been exposed to heat for a long period of time.

It looks like a collection that somebody didn't take care of, and sloppily read and then put in new bags and boards and sold as "VF to NM, the majority NM!"

If the guy had just said "many VF to NM, a few in lesser condition, some w/detached staples and whatnot", I would have passed. I'm not interested in low grade books cluttering up my storage, I have enough as it is.

BUT IT WOULD HAVE BEEN FAIRLY OFFERED AND FAIRLY MADE.
